i. The business — what you’d actually own
FigureFY 2021FY 2022FY 2023FY 2024FY 2025
Revenue$673.4M1$707.8M2$795M3$728.2M3$769.3M3
Net income−$31.2M4−$63.9M5−$52.4M6−$25M6−$29.5M6
Operating cash flow−$2.97M7−$54.2M8$10.2M9$72.6M9$117.5M9
Capital expenditure$4.35M10$3.35M11$9.01M12$6.99M12$7.69M12
Free cash flow (derived)−$7.33M7−$57.5M8$1.24M9$65.6M9$109.8M9
Total debt
Cash & equivalents$83.9M13$52.4M14$54.8M15$115.6M16$224.6M16
Diluted shares26.5M26.7M27.0M27.4M27.8M

Superscripts are receipts. Each links to the SEC filing the number came from (full list at the bottom).

iii. Is this a good business?
Moat signal · return on invested capital
-28% avg · 5y
FY21 -16%FY22 -25%FY23 -32%FY24 -39%FY25

It earned about -28% on invested capital against a ~9% cost of capital — below the cost of funding. The numbers show no moat.

seeing a moat in the numbers →
Management signal · capital allocation
+5% shares · 5y

Share count is up 5% over 5 years — owners have been diluted. Worth asking what they got for it.
